个人简介

1987年底获得清华大学工学博士学位,之后来大连理工大学机械系工作,1989-1990在大连理工大学做博士后,师从钱令希院士,之后一直在大连理工大学任教。1991年1月破格晋升副教授,1992年10月破格晋升正教授 。1994年6月至2002年分别在美国和加拿大访问和工作7年半(其中回国工作一年)。2002年底回国定居和工作。 现为大连理工大学工程力学系、工业装备结构分析国家重点实验室教授、博士生导师。 教育经历 1984.91987.12 清华大学机械学博士

研究领域

生物力学 重大疾病的力学诊断与治疗技术 工业装备结构强度、寿命与可靠性预报 燃料电池电堆封装力学与可靠性设计
